Kjetil Rekdal is the current head coach of Aalesund. Under their leadership, the team has achieved a 40% win rate across 88 matches, averaging 1.51 points per game.
Notable previous managers include Christian Johnsen managed the club for 2 seasons, recording 6 wins from 32 matches (19% win rate). Lars Arne Nilsen managed the club for 4 seasons, recording 27 wins from 80 matches (34% win rate). Other former coaches include Marius Bøe, Lars Bohinen, Trond Fredriksen, and Jan Jönsson.
Aalesund plays their home matches at Color Line Stadion in Ålesund, which has a capacity of 10,778.
